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is another torrid month in Manowal, Pakistan, with an average temperature varying between 38.7°C (101.7°F) and 28.8°C (83.8°F).

Temperature

Manowal commences August with an average high-temperature of a fiery hot 38.7°C (101.7°F), maintaining a close resemblance to the previous month. In Manowal, an average low-temperature of 28.8°C (83.8°F) is recorded during August nights.

Heat index

In August, the heat index is computed to be a life-threatening hot 52°C (125.6°F). Remain cautious: Heat cramps along with heat exhaustion are foreseeable. Ongoing activity may precipitate heatstroke.
Records show heat index calculations are tailored for shaded regions and mild winds. The heat index has the potential to rise by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ees with direct sunshine exposure.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'real feel', integrates the air's temperature and its humidity to showcase the felt temperature by people. Factors encompassing physical activity, clothing, and metabolic differences have a role in shaping the individual's impression of temperature. Be aware that direct exposure to sunlight increases heat impact and may raise the he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old particular significance for children. Children frequently underestimate the necessity to rest and hydrate. Thirst is a late sign of dehydration - thus, it is vital to stay hydrated, particularly during lengthy physical exercises.
In response to overheating, the human body perspires to cool down, mainly through the evaporation of sweat. An increase in relative humidity retards evaporation, subsequently reducing the body's heat removal rate and leading to a sensation of being overly warm. Heat disorders may be on the horizon when body temperatures rise from inadequate heat management.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in August is 52%.

Rainfall

In Manowal, in August, it is raining for 11.1 days, with typically 34mm (1.34") of accumulated precipitation. In Manowal, during the entire year, the rain falls for 62.3 days and collects up to 202mm (7.95")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August in Manowal is 13h and 16min.
On the first day of August in Manowal, sunrise is at 5:19 am and sunset at 6:59 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:38 am and sunset at 6:28 pm PKT.

Sunshine

In Manowal, the average sunshine in August is 11.7h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in August is 8. A UV Index estimate of 8 to 10 represents a very high health risk from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: The maximum daily UV index, 8 in August, converts into the following recommendations:
Act with caution. Neglecting protection can lead to skin and eye damage in moments. The time between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. is when UV radiation is at its peak. Limit exposure to direct sunlight during these hours. A wide-brim hat offers excellent sun protection for the eyes, ears, face, and neck. Sunglasses with UVA and UVB protection significantly reduce eye damage from sun exposure.
